Soilenrich cow dung manure, also known as cow manure or cow dung fertilizer, is a nutrient-rich organic material derived from the excrement of cows. It has been used for centuries as a natural fertilizer in agriculture due to its ability to improve soil structure and fertility.
1. Soil Fertility Improvement
Nutrient-Rich: Cow dung manure is packed with essential nutrients such as nitrogen, phosphorus, potassium, and various micronutrients that are vital for plant growth and development.
Organic Matter: It adds a significant amount of organic matter to the soil, which helps improve soil structure and fertility.
2. Enhanced Soil Structure
Soil Aeration: The organic matter in cow manure improves soil aeration, which is crucial for root development and overall plant health.
Water Retention: Improved soil structure enhances the soil's ability to retain water, reducing the need for frequent irrigation.
3. Microbial Activity Boost
Beneficial Microorganisms: Cow dung manure is rich in beneficial microorganisms that help breaks down organic matter and release nutrients slowly, ensuring a steady supply for plants.
Soil Health: Increased microbial activity promotes a healthy soil ecosystem, which can suppress soil-borne diseases and pests.
4. Natural and Eco-Friendly
Chemical-Free: As an organic fertilizer, cow dung manure reduces the dependence on chemical fertilizers, which can have harmful environmental effects.
Sustainable Farming: Using cow manure supports sustainable farming practices by recycling waste and reducing agricultural pollution.
5. Plant Growth and Yield
Balanced Nutrition: The balanced nutrients in cow manure support robust plant growth, leading to higher yields and better-quality crops.
Slow-Release Fertilizer: Cow dung manure acts as a slow-release fertilizer, providing a consistent nutrient supply over time and reducing the risk of nutrient leaching.
